There are two normal approaches for this - particles or prim flames.

A candle can be made that uses a small particle fire. That is more a scripting issue than a building one, but I am sure someone can chime in soon with a LM for an in-world particle lab where you can learn how to do that, or will provide a script for that.

More commonly, a single prim or a pair of prims that displays an animated candle flame will be used. For a candle flame, you would really only need 4 cells or so in the animation to make it flicker nicely. Again, someone will likely chime in soon with more detailed advice.
